Louisville seeking a visit from four-star PG Keyshuan Tillery
AUGUSTA, Ga. - Louisville entered the chase for New Hampton, N.H., point guard Keyshuan Tillery earlier this month as his stellar play on the EYBL circuit continued. Louisville became the 26th program to offer the four-star target when Pat Kelsey did so on July 14. Cardinal Authority caught up with Tillery following a recent game with his City Rocks team at the Peach Jam in Augusta, Ga.

Montrezl Harrell hits two free throws to lift The Ville to a victory
Former NBA Sixth Man of the Year Montrezl Harrell won it for The Ville on Monday night. In front of a raucous crowd of 3,812 fans at Freedom Hall, Harrell hit two free throws to hit the target score and lead The Ville to a 71-69 victory over Sideline Cancer. The victory pushes The Ville into the Lousiville Regional final on Wednesday night.

Best Virginia eliminated from The Basketball Tournament following loss to Zoo Crew
Best Virginia, the WVU alumni team competing in this summer's TBT event, was eliminated in the second round on Monday night after losing to Zoo Crew, 91-79, in Pittsburgh. This is the second year in a row that the Mountaineers have lost in the round of 32 of The Basketball Tournament.

UCLA Likely to Land MSU Transfer Running Back
According to a report from 247’s Matt Zenitz and corroborated by our own sources, UCLA is likely to land Michigan State transfer running back Jalen Berger. In his last full season with the Spartans, in 2022, Berger ran for 683 yards on 148 carries for six touchdowns. He suffered a leg injury last season that forced him to miss all but five games.
